Search a number
-
+
40018384140768 = 25331127411536187
BaseRepresentation
bin10010001100101100000011…
…00100100011100111100000
312020200201102222221010102000
421012112001210203213200
520221130122320001033
6221040105240124000
711300142602465535
oct1106260144434740
9166621388833360
1040018384140768
1111829779630140
1245a39b7a66600
131943943275b77
149c4c85d3cd8c
15495e83ba4a13
hex2465819239e0

40018384140768 has 192 divisors, whose sum is σ = 127377759479040. Its totient is φ = 12122350963200.

The previous prime is 40018384140751. The next prime is 40018384140781. The reversal of 40018384140768 is 86704148381004.

40018384140768 is a `hidden beast` number, since 40 + 0 + 18 + 384 + 140 + 76 + 8 = 666.

It is a Harshad number since it is a multiple of its sum of digits (54).

It is a congruent number.

It is an unprimeable number.

It is a polite number, since it can be written in 31 ways as a sum of consecutive naturals, for example, 25282371 + ... + 26818557.

It is an arithmetic number, because the mean of its divisors is an integer number (663425830620).

Almost surely, 240018384140768 is an apocalyptic number.

40018384140768 is a gapful number since it is divisible by the number (48)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 40018384140768,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(63688879739520).

40018384140768 is an abundant number, since it is smaller than the sum of its proper divisors (87359375338272).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

40018384140768 is a wasteful number, since it uses less digits than its factorization.

40018384140768 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 1538958 (or 1538944 counting only the distinct ones).

The product of its (nonzero) digits is 4128768, while the sum is 54.

The spelling of 40018384140768 in words is "forty trillion, eighteen billion, three hundred eighty-four million, one hundred forty thousand, seven hundred sixty-eight".